$Pepe?
With a supply of 400 trillion Pepes, reaching $1 would imply a market cap of $400 trillion — far more than the total value of all global financial markets combined. To put that into perspective, Bitcoin’s peak market cap was around $1.7 trillion, and the entire cryptocurrency market never exceeded $3 trillion at its peak.
For Pepe to realistically approach $1, several things would need to happen:
1. Massive supply burn: The total supply would need to be significantly reduced through token burns. Even a 99% supply reduction would still leave 4 trillion coins, requiring a $4 trillion market cap at $1 per coin.
2. Unprecedented demand: It would require a massive and sustained wave of global interest, with continued buying pressure from retail and institutional investors.
3. Use case development: Beyond memes, Pepe would need utility — perhaps in gaming, DeFi, or as a widely accepted form of payment — to increase its value. The biggest hurdles include massive supply, competition from other meme coins, and market saturation. Without radical changes, reaching $1 seems almost impossible under current circumstances.$PEPE
